What are Ovaries - Simple Explanation
Ovaries are two small, oval-shaped organs found in females on either side of the uterus. They serve two primary functions: producing female gametes (ova or eggs) and secreting important hormones like estrogen and progesterone. Together, the ovaries ensure proper sexual development, menstrual cycle regulation, and the ability to reproduce. Core Principles and Fundamentals of Ovaries
Location and Structure
Ovaries are situated in the pelvic cavity, attached to the uterus by ligaments. Each ovary measures about 2-4 cm and has an outer cortex and an inner medulla. The cortex contains developing eggs (follicles), while the medulla consists of blood vessels, nerves, and connective tissue.
Functions of Ovaries
- Production of ova (eggs) - ensures female gamete supply through oogenesis.
- Secretion of hormones - mainly estrogen and progesterone, which regulate menstrual cycles, secondary sexual characteristics, and pregnancy support.
- Supporting follicular development and ovulation - releasing one mature egg during each menstrual cycle.
Role in Reproductive System
Ovaries interact with other organs like the fallopian tubes and uterus to facilitate fertilization, implantation, and maintenance of pregnancy. They work in coordination with pituitary hormones for normal reproductive function.
Important Sub-Concepts Related to Ovaries
Oogenesis
Oogenesis is the process by which ovarian follicles develop into mature ova (eggs). This begins before birth and continues until menopause. It involves primary oocyte formation, meiotic divisions, and maturation of a single ovum from each follicle.
Follicular Development
Each ovary contains thousands of follicles at birth, but only a few reach maturity. Follicular development is regulated by hormones and culminates in the release of a mature ovum during ovulation.
Hormonal Function
Ovaries secrete estrogen (promoting feminine characteristics and uterine growth) and progesterone (preparing the uterus for pregnancy). These hormones govern the menstrual cycle and influence overall health.
Relation with Menstrual Cycle
Ovaries play a central role in the menstrual cycle by preparing and releasing eggs and regulating uterine changes. Hormonal feedback mechanisms ensure regularity and fertility.

3. What hormones are produced by ovaries?
Ovaries produce essential female hormones that regulate reproductive functions. Main hormones include:
- Estrogen – controls development of secondary sexual characteristics and menstrual cycle
- Progesterone – prepares and maintains the uterus for pregnancy
- Inhibin – regulates FSH secretion
- Relaxin – relaxes uterine muscles

5. How do the ovaries function during the menstrual cycle?
Ovaries play a crucial role in regulating the menstrual cycle. Key processes include:
- Follicular phase: Developing follicles secrete estrogen
- Ovulation: Release of mature egg from the ovary
- Luteal phase: Corpus luteum forms, secretes progesterone

7. What is oogenesis and where does it occur?
Oogenesis is the process of egg formation occurring inside the ovaries.
- It begins before birth and is completed during reproductive years
- Involves mitosis, meiosis I, and meiosis II in ovarian follicles
- Produces a single mature ovum and polar bodies

9. Which hormones control the functions of the ovaries?
Ovarian functions are mainly controlled by hormones released from the pituitary gland:
- FSH (Follicle Stimulating Hormone) – stimulates follicle development
- LH (Luteinizing Hormone) – triggers ovulation and corpus luteum formation

13. Define the term Graafian follicle.
Graafian follicle is the mature stage of an ovarian follicle from which the egg is released during ovulation.
- Develops in the ovarian cortex
- Releases the ovum during ovulation
- Secretes hormones such as estrogen
14. What is corpus luteum and its function?
Corpus luteum is a yellowish structure formed from the Graafian follicle after ovulation. Its main functions are:
- Secreting progesterone
- Maintaining the endometrial lining for possible pregnancy
- Supporting early pregnancy until placenta takes over
